Michael Cuddyer homered in his first at-bat on Sunday, extending his hitting streak to 21 games.

The streak is the longest in the Major Leagues this season.

Cuddyer also extended his Colorado record for consecutive games reaching base to 40.

"It's tough to do, but it's typical of Cuddy," Walt Weiss said. "He's just that guy that's steady."

Cuddyer is hitting .339/.394/.573 with 11 home runs and 43 RBI this season.
